示例#1
0
 private void buttonUpdateActionPerformed(
     java.awt.event.ActionEvent evt) { // GEN-FIRST:event_buttonUpdateActionPerformed
   // TODO add your handling code here:
   String query =
       "update "
           + namaTabel
           + " "
           + " SET Nama_wilayah=?, "
           + "Deskripsi=?, "
           + "Tgl_mulai_efektif=?, "
           + "Tgl_akhir_efektif=?, "
           + "ID_log_audit=? "
           + " WHERE Kode_wilayah=? ";
   int hasil = kon.insertUpdateDeleteData(query, dapatkanNilaiUntukUpdate());
   if (hasil == 1) {
     query = "select * from " + namaTabel;
     kon.selectData(query);
     tampilkanDataKeTabel(kon.dapatkanData(), ubahLabelKeSentenceCase(kon.dapatkanKolom()));
     /*
     //insert data ke TREF_LOG_AUDIT
     query = "insert into TREF_LOG_AUDIT " +
             " values(?,?,?,?,?,?)";
     hasil = kon.insertUpdateDeleteData(query,
                     dapatkanNilaiUntukInsertKeLogAudit("UPDATE",
                         namaTabel,
                         kon.dapatkanQueryUtkUpdateStatement(namaTabel,
                             dapatkanNilaiUntukUpdate())) );
                             * */
   }
 } // GEN-LAST:event_buttonUpdateActionPerformed
示例#2
0
  private void buttonDeleteActionPerformed(
      java.awt.event.ActionEvent evt) { // GEN-FIRST:event_buttonDeleteActionPerformed
    // TODO add your handling code here:
    initIDLogAudit();
    String query = "delete from " + namaTabel + " WHERE " + " \"Kode_bobot_nilai\"=? ";

    String[] pkDataYgDihapus = dapatkanNilaiUntukDelete();

    int hasil = model.delete(query, dapatkanNilaiUntukDelete());
    if (hasil == 1) {
      query =
          "select * from "
              + namaTabel
              + "where \"Kode_perguruan_tinggi\"="
              + KodePT
              + " order by \"Kode_bobot_nilai\" desc";
      kon.selectData(query);
      tampilkanDataKeTabel(kon.dapatkanData(), ubahLabelKeSentenceCase(kon.dapatkanKolom()));
      persiapanEntriDataBaru();

      // insert data ke TREF_LOG_AUDIT
      query = "insert into pdpt_dev.\"TREF_LOG_AUDIT\" " + " values(?,?,?,?,?,?)";
      hasil =
          kon.insertUpdateDeleteData(
              query,
              dapatkanNilaiUntukInsertKeLogAudit(
                  "DELETE",
                  namaTabel,
                  kon.dapatkanQueryUtkDeleteStatement(namaTabel, pkDataYgDihapus)));
    }
  } // GEN-LAST:event_buttonDeleteActionPerformed
示例#3
0
 private void inisialisasiData() {
   namaTabel = "pdpt_dev.\"TMST_PUSTAKA_PT\"";
   kon = homePage.dapatkanKoneksiDB();
   query = "select * from " + namaTabel;
   kon.selectData(query);
   jmlKolom = kon.dapatkanJumlahKolom();
   String[][] data = kon.dapatkanData();
   String[] kolom = ubahLabelKeSentenceCase(kon.dapatkanKolom());
   tampilkanDataKeTabel(data, kolom);
 }
示例#4
0
 private void inisialisasiData() {
   namaTabel = "TREF_LOG_AUDIT";
   kon = homePage.dapatkanKoneksiDB();
   query = "select * from " + namaTabel + " order by ID_log_audit desc ";
   kon.selectData(query);
   jmlKolom = kon.dapatkanJumlahKolom();
   String[][] data = kon.dapatkanData();
   String[] kolom = ubahLabelKeSentenceCase(kon.dapatkanKolom());
   tampilkanDataKeTabel(data, kolom);
 }
示例#5
0
  private void buttonInsertActionPerformed(
      java.awt.event.ActionEvent evt) { // GEN-FIRST:event_buttonInsertActionPerformed
    // TODO add your handling code here:
    initIDLogAudit();
    String query = "insert into " + namaTabel + " " + " values(?,?,?)";
    int hasil = kon.insertUpdateDeleteData(query, dapatkanNilaiUntukInsert());
    if (hasil == 1) {
      query = "select * from " + namaTabel;
      kon.selectData(query);
      tampilkanDataKeTabel(kon.dapatkanData(), ubahLabelKeSentenceCase(kon.dapatkanKolom()));

      // insert data ke TREF_LOG_AUDIT
      query = "insert into TREF_LOG_AUDIT " + " values(?,?,?,?,?,?)";
      hasil =
          kon.insertUpdateDeleteData(
              query,
              dapatkanNilaiUntukInsertKeLogAudit(
                  "INSERT",
                  namaTabel,
                  kon.dapatkanQueryUtkStatement(namaTabel, dapatkanNilaiUntukInsert())));

      // insert ke SQLite dan XML
      kon.insertKeSQLiteDanXML(
          query, dapatkanNilaiUntukInsert(), namaTabel, kon.dapatkanKolom(), kon.dapatkanData());
    }
  } // GEN-LAST:event_buttonInsertActionPerformed
示例#6
0
 private void initPKAutoIncrement() {
   query =
       "select \"Kode_bobot_nilai\" "
           + " from pdpt_dev.\"TRAN_BOBOT_NILAI\" "
           + " order by \"Kode_bobot_nilai\" desc";
   kon.selectData(query);
   String[][] data = kon.dapatkanData();
   kodebobotnilai = Integer.parseInt(data[0][0]);
   kodebobotnilai++;
   System.out.println("kodebobotnilai: " + kodebobotnilai);
 }
示例#7
0
 private void initIDLogAudit() {
   query = "select ID_log_audit " + " from TREF_LOG_AUDIT " + " order by ID_log_audit DESC";
   kon.selectData(query);
   String[][] data = kon.dapatkanData();
   if (data[0][0] == null) {
     idlogaudit = 1;
   } else {
     idlogaudit = Integer.parseInt(data[0][0]);
     idlogaudit++;
   }
   System.out.println("idlogaudit: " + idlogaudit);
 }
示例#8
0
  private void buttonInsertActionPerformed(
      java.awt.event.ActionEvent evt) { // GEN-FIRST:event_buttonInsertActionPerformed
    // TODO add your handling code here:
    initIDLogAudit();
    String query = "insert into " + namaTabel + " " + " values(?,?,?,?,?,?,?,?,?,?,?,?)";
    int hasil = model.insertAktifitasDOsen(query, dapatkanNilaiUntukInsert());
    //        int hasil = kon.insertUpdateDeleteData(query,
    //            dapatkanNilaiUntukInsert() );
    if (hasil == 1) {
      query =
          "select * from "
              + namaTabel
              + "where \"Kode_perguruan_tinggi\"="
              + KodePT
              + " order by \"Kode_bobot_nilai\" desc";
      kon.selectData(query);
      tampilkanDataKeTabel(kon.dapatkanData(), ubahLabelKeSentenceCase(kon.dapatkanKolom()));

      // insert data ke TREF_LOG_AUDIT
      query = "insert into pdpt_dev.\"TREF_LOG_AUDIT\" " + " values(?,?,?,?,?,?)";
      hasil =
          kon.insertUpdateDeleteData(
              query,
              dapatkanNilaiUntukInsertKeLogAudit(
                  "INSERT",
                  namaTabel,
                  kon.dapatkanQueryUtkStatement(namaTabel, dapatkanNilaiUntukInsert())));

      // insert ke SQLite dan XML
      kon.insertKeSQLiteDanXML(
          query, dapatkanNilaiUntukInsert(), namaTabel, kon.dapatkanKolom(), kon.dapatkanData());
    }
  } // GEN-LAST:event_buttonInsertActionPerformed
示例#9
0
 private void inisialisasiData() {
   namaTabel = "pdpt_dev.\"TRAN_BOBOT_NILAI\"";
   kon = homePage.dapatkanKoneksiDB();
   query =
       "select \"Kode_perguruan_tinggi\",\"Kode_program_studi\",\"Kode_jenjang_studi\","
           + "\"Tahun_pelaporan\",\"Semester_pelaporan\",\"Bobot_nilai_min\","
           + "\"Bobot_nilai_max\",\"Nilai\",\"Tgl_mulai_efektif\",\"Tgl_akhir_efektif\" from "
           + namaTabel
           + "where \"Kode_perguruan_tinggi\"="
           + KodePT
           + " order by \"Kode_bobot_nilai\" desc";
   kon.selectData(query);
   jmlKolom = kon.dapatkanJumlahKolom();
   String[][] data = kon.dapatkanData();
   String[] kolom = ubahLabelKeSentenceCase(kon.dapatkanKolom());
   tampilkanDataKeTabel(data, kolom);
 }
示例#10
0
  private void buttonUpdateActionPerformed(
      java.awt.event.ActionEvent evt) { // GEN-FIRST:event_buttonUpdateActionPerformed
    // TODO add your handling code here:
    initIDLogAudit();
    String query =
        "update "
            + namaTabel
            + " "
            + " SET \"Kode_perguruan_tinggi\"=?, "
            + "\"kode_program_studi\"=?, "
            + "\"Kode_jenjang_studi\"=?, "
            + "\"Tahun_pelaporan\"=?, "
            + "\"Semester_pelaporan\"=?, "
            + "\"Bobot_nilai_min\"=?, "
            + "\"Bobot_nilai_max\"=?, "
            + "\"Nilai\"=?, "
            + "\"Tgl_mulai_efektif\"=?, "
            + "\"Tgl_akhir_efektif\"=?, "
            + "\"ID_log_audit\"=? "
            + " WHERE \"Kode_bobot_nilai\"=? ";
    //        int hasil = kon.insertUpdateDeleteData(query,
    //            dapatkanNilaiUntukUpdate() );
    int hasil = model.updateAktifitasDOsen(query, dapatkanNilaiUntukUpdate());
    if (hasil == 1) {
      query =
          "select * from "
              + namaTabel
              + "where \"Kode_perguruan_tinggi\"="
              + KodePT
              + "  order by \"Kode_bobot_nilai\" desc";
      kon.selectData(query);
      tampilkanDataKeTabel(kon.dapatkanData(), ubahLabelKeSentenceCase(kon.dapatkanKolom()));

      // insert data ke TREF_LOG_AUDIT
      query = "insert into pdpt_dev.\"TREF_LOG_AUDIT\" " + " values(?,?,?,?,?,?)";
      hasil =
          kon.insertUpdateDeleteData(
              query,
              dapatkanNilaiUntukInsertKeLogAudit(
                  "UPDATE",
                  namaTabel,
                  kon.dapatkanQueryUtkUpdateStatement(namaTabel, dapatkanNilaiUntukUpdate())));
    }
  } // GEN-LAST:event_buttonUpdateActionPerformed
示例#11
0
  private void buttonUpdateActionPerformed(
      java.awt.event.ActionEvent evt) { // GEN-FIRST:event_buttonUpdateActionPerformed
    // TODO add your handling code here:
    initIDLogAudit();
    String query =
        "update "
            + namaTabel
            + " "
            + " SET \"Tahun_pelaporan\"=?, "
            + "\"Semester_pelapporan\"=?, "
            + "\"Kode_perguruan_tinggi\"=?, "
            + "\"Kode_program_studi\"=?, "
            + "\"Kode_jenjang_pendidikan\"=?, "
            + "\"Jml_judul_pustaka\"=?, "
            + "\"Jml_judul_pustaka_digunakan\"=?, "
            + "\"Jenis_pustaka\"=?, "
            + "\"Nama_pustaka\" = ?, "
            + "\"Tahun_terbit_pustaka\" = ?, "
            + "\"Fungsi_pustaka\" = ?, "
            + "\"ID_log_audit\"=? "
            + " WHERE \"Kode_pustaka_pt\"=? ";
    //        int hasil = kon.insertUpdateDeleteData(query,
    //            dapatkanNilaiUntukUpdate() );
    int hasil = model.updateAktifitasDOsen(query, dapatkanNilaiUntukUpdate());
    if (hasil == 1) {
      query = "select * from " + namaTabel;
      kon.selectData(query);
      tampilkanDataKeTabel(kon.dapatkanData(), ubahLabelKeSentenceCase(kon.dapatkanKolom()));

      // insert data ke TREF_LOG_AUDIT
      query = "insert into pdpt_dev.\"TREF_LOG_AUDIT\" " + " values(?,?,?,?,?,?)";
      hasil =
          kon.insertUpdateDeleteData(
              query,
              dapatkanNilaiUntukInsertKeLogAudit(
                  "UPDATE",
                  namaTabel,
                  kon.dapatkanQueryUtkStatement(namaTabel, dapatkanNilaiUntukUpdate())));
    }
  } // GEN-LAST:event_buttonUpdateActionPerformed
示例#12
0
  private void buttonDeleteActionPerformed(
      java.awt.event.ActionEvent evt) { // GEN-FIRST:event_buttonDeleteActionPerformed
    // TODO add your handling code here:
    String query = "delete from " + namaTabel + " WHERE " + " Kode_wilayah=? ";

    String[] pkDataYgDihapus = dapatkanNilaiUntukDelete();

    int hasil = kon.insertUpdateDeleteData(query, dapatkanNilaiUntukDelete());
    if (hasil == 1) {
      query = "select * from " + namaTabel;
      kon.selectData(query);
      tampilkanDataKeTabel(kon.dapatkanData(), ubahLabelKeSentenceCase(kon.dapatkanKolom()));
      persiapanEntriDataBaru();
      /*
      //insert data ke TREF_LOG_AUDIT
      query = "insert into TREF_LOG_AUDIT " +
              " values(?,?,?,?,?,?)";
      hasil = kon.insertUpdateDeleteData(query,
                      dapatkanNilaiUntukInsertKeLogAudit("DELETE",
                          namaTabel,
                          kon.dapatkanQueryUtkDeleteStatement(namaTabel,
                              pkDataYgDihapus)) );*/
    }
  } // GEN-LAST:event_buttonDeleteActionPerformed